Legendary Spider-Men: A Multiverse of Heroes
The Marvel Spider-Man MTG set introduces a stellar cast of five legendary Spider-Man variants. Among these are Spider-Man Noir and SP//dr (Peni Parker’s robotic spider), which will appear at Uncommon rarity; Spider-Man 2099 and Spider-Ham, both set at Rare; and at Mythic Rare, Peter Parker himself, flipping into The Amazing Spider-Man. These characters not only reflect different timelines and creative tones but are also designed to evoke fan-favorite moments from the Spider-Verse films, though Spider-Gwen and Peter B. Parker are notably absent from this first reveal.
Peter Parker / The Amazing Spider-Man: A Double-Sided Game-Changer
One of the most exciting cards revealed so far is the Peter Parker / The Amazing Spider-Man card. This unique double-faced card allows players to cast Peter Parker for two mana and then pay an additional four mana later to flip him into his superhero persona. Once transformed, The Amazing Spider-Man gains a "web-slinging" ability, allowing players to cast Legendary spells more efficiently by returning a tapped creature to their hand. This ability, coupled with the flexible casting costs, makes this card an instant hit for Commander decks, especially for those focusing on bouncing creatures and playing legendary creatures early.
Origin of Spider-Man Saga: A Flexible Powerhouse
Another exciting new card is the Origin of Spider-Man saga, offering three unique chapter effects for just two mana. This card is highly versatile and can boost creatures or generate a temporary 3/2 Spider token with Double Strike. Though designed primarily for Standard play, Origin of Spider-Man is being cautiously looked at by competitive players in Pioneer as a valuable addition to Mono-White Aggro or creature-heavy decks. Its flexible effects also make it an intriguing option for Commander, where saga recursion and synergies are key to many deck strategies.
A Nod to Comic Book Roots: Iconic Moments Treatment
In addition to the gameplay mechanics, Magic: The Gathering is honoring Spider-Man’s comic book legacy with special "Iconic Moments" treatment for select cards. The alternate art for Peter Parker features cover art from The Amazing Spider-Man #1 (1963), paying homage to the origins of Spider-Man and bringing in the iconic works of Jack Kirby and Steve Ditko. This addition will surely excite collectors and comic fans, further elevating the set’s appeal.
